The Nigeria Examination Lights Market is witnessing steady growth driven by the increasing demand for high-quality medical equipment in healthcare facilities across the country. These examination lights are essential for conducting medical examinations, surgeries, and procedures with precision and accuracy. The market is characterized by the presence of both local manufacturers and international brands offering a wide range of products to cater to the diverse needs of healthcare providers. Key factors influencing market growth include technological advancements, rising healthcare infrastructure development, and a growing focus on patient care and safety. As the healthcare sector in Nigeria continues to expand and modernize, the demand for examination lights is expected to rise further, creating opportunities for market players to introduce innovative and efficient lighting solutions.
The Nigeria Examination Lights Market is experiencing a growing demand for LED examination lights due to their energy efficiency and improved brightness. Hospitals, clinics, and healthcare facilities are increasingly adopting LED lights for examination rooms to enhance visibility and reduce energy costs. Additionally, there is a rising trend towards the integration of adjustable color temperature settings in examination lights to provide better lighting conditions for specific medical procedures. Opportunities exist for manufacturers to innovate and develop technologically advanced examination lights with features such as touchless controls, wireless connectivity, and enhanced mobility. As the healthcare sector in Nigeria continues to expand and modernize, there is a potential for suppliers to offer customized solutions tailored to the specific needs of healthcare providers in the country.

The Nigeria Examination Lights Market is primarily driven by the increasing focus on healthcare infrastructure development, growing demand for advanced medical equipment, and the rise in healthcare expenditure in the country. Hospitals, clinics, and other healthcare facilities are investing in modern examination lights to improve patient care and enhance medical procedures. Additionally, the government initiatives aimed at upgrading healthcare facilities and the rising awareness about the importance of proper lighting in medical settings are also fueling the demand for examination lights in Nigeria. Technological advancements, such as the integration of LED technology for energy efficiency and better illumination, are further propelling market growth as healthcare providers seek more sustainable and cost-effective lighting solutions.
The Nigeria Examination Lights Market is subject to government policies aimed at regulating the importation, distribution, and usage of medical equipment, including examination lights. The National Agency for Food and Drug Administration and Control (NAFDAC) is responsible for ensuring that all medical devices, including examination lights, meet safety and quality standards before being imported or distributed in the Nigerian market. Additionally, the Standards Organization of Nigeria (SON) sets standards for the manufacture and distribution of medical equipment to protect consumers and ensure product quality. Importers and manufacturers of examination lights must comply with these regulations to operate legally in the market. Overall, the government policies in Nigeria aim to safeguard public health and ensure the quality and safety of examination lights available in the market.
